London, UK - February 2026 | Strategic Revenue Insights Inc. – The global Reinforced Concrete Additives Using PCR Fibers Market is emerging as a transformative force within the construction materials landscape, aligning infrastructure growth with circular economy principles. As governments and private developers intensify their focus on sustainable building materials, PCR fiber reinforced additives are gaining strong commercial traction. These additives, manufactured from post consumer recycled polymers, are being integrated into concrete to enhance tensile strength, crack resistance, and durability while reducing dependence on virgin synthetic fibers. According to recent industry assessments, the market is witnessing accelerated adoption across residential, commercial, and infrastructure projects due to rising environmental regulations and ESG commitments.

The Reinforced Concrete Additives Using PCR Fibers sector is being driven by a confluence of sustainability mandates, resource optimization, and cost efficiency requirements. Construction stakeholders are increasingly prioritizing materials that contribute to LEED certifications and green building benchmarks. PCR fibers derived from recycled PET bottles and other plastic waste streams are providing a compelling alternative to conventional steel and virgin polypropylene fibers. This shift is particularly visible in emerging economies where urbanization rates exceed 3 percent annually, intensifying demand for resilient and cost effective construction inputs.

Consumer and developer preferences are also evolving toward lifecycle performance metrics rather than upfront material costs. Builders now evaluate crack control, impact resistance, shrinkage mitigation, and long term maintenance savings when selecting concrete additives. As a result, PCR fiber reinforced additives are being specified in pavements, precast components, industrial flooring, tunnels, and shotcrete applications. Public infrastructure tenders increasingly mandate recycled content thresholds, further propelling demand for PCR based reinforcement solutions. The alignment between circular material recovery systems and infrastructure modernization programs is setting a strong foundation for sustained market expansion.

Technological innovation is playing a central role in refining the performance and scalability of Reinforced Concrete Additives Using PCR Fibers. Advanced extrusion and fiberization technologies are enabling manufacturers to produce uniformly distributed micro and macro fibers with controlled tensile properties. Automation within recycling facilities has improved sorting efficiency and contamination control, thereby enhancing the mechanical consistency of PCR fibers used in structural applications.

Material science research has also led to hybrid reinforcement formulations that combine PCR fibers with supplementary cementitious materials such as fly ash and slag. These combinations optimize load bearing capacity while lowering embodied carbon. In addition, digital batching systems and automated dosing technologies in ready mix plants are ensuring precise fiber dispersion, reducing clumping and enhancing structural integrity.

Smart packaging and traceability solutions are further reshaping the supply chain. QR coded packaging and digital tracking platforms enable contractors to verify recycled content percentages and compliance certifications. Such transparency supports ESG reporting and strengthens confidence among project owners. Collectively, these technological improvements are narrowing the performance gap between PCR based fibers and traditional reinforcement solutions, accelerating adoption across high specification construction environments.

While the Reinforced Concrete Additives Using PCR Fibers market is positioned as an environmentally progressive solution, it is not without sustainability challenges. Global plastic waste generation surpassed 400 million metric tons annually in recent assessments, yet less than 10 percent is effectively recycled into high value applications. Ensuring a stable supply of quality PCR feedstock remains a critical constraint for manufacturers. Variability in polymer composition and contamination levels can influence fiber performance, necessitating rigorous quality control protocols.

Another concern relates to lifecycle assessment and microplastic dispersion. Although PCR fibers are encapsulated within concrete matrices, industry stakeholders are investing in research to evaluate long term degradation behavior. Studies indicate that fiber reinforced concrete can improve crack control by up to 30 percent compared to non reinforced mixes, thereby reducing repair cycles and associated carbon emissions. However, standardization frameworks are still evolving to uniformly measure the environmental benefits of PCR based additives across different climatic and load conditions.

Regulatory bodies are gradually introducing extended producer responsibility norms and recycled content mandates in construction materials. These policies are expected to strengthen feedstock collection systems and improve recycling infrastructure. Industry associations are collaborating with environmental agencies to develop testing protocols and sustainability benchmarks that ensure performance reliability while maintaining environmental integrity. Such initiatives will be instrumental in addressing supply chain and perception challenges in the coming decade.

The Reinforced Concrete Additives Using PCR Fibers Market is characterized by a mix of global construction chemical companies, specialized fiber manufacturers, and regional recyclers. Market valuation estimates indicate a steady compound annual growth rate in the high single digit range through the forecast period, driven by infrastructure investments and sustainability targets. Asia Pacific currently accounts for a significant share due to rapid urbanization and government backed smart city initiatives, while North America and Europe are witnessing strong growth fueled by stringent environmental regulations and advanced recycling ecosystems.

Key players are focusing on strategic collaborations, vertical integration of recycling operations, and expansion of production capacities to secure raw material supply. Mergers and acquisitions are being pursued to strengthen technological capabilities and geographic presence. Research and development spending has intensified, particularly in the areas of fiber surface modification and bonding enhancement to improve compatibility with various cement compositions.

Pricing dynamics remain influenced by fluctuations in recycled polymer availability and energy costs. However, long term cost competitiveness is expected to improve as recycling infrastructure scales and circular supply chains mature. The integration of PCR fibers into mainstream construction specifications is gradually reducing reliance on steel mesh in certain non structural applications, creating new revenue streams for additive manufacturers.

Looking ahead, the Reinforced Concrete Additives Using PCR Fibers industry is poised for accelerated transformation under the combined influence of regulatory reforms, green financing mechanisms, and technological breakthroughs. Governments worldwide are setting net zero carbon targets for 2050, and the construction sector, responsible for nearly 37 percent of global energy related CO2 emissions, is under mounting pressure to decarbonize. PCR fiber reinforced additives present a practical pathway to reduce embodied carbon while enhancing durability.

Urban population growth is projected to add over 2 billion people to cities by 2050, intensifying demand for resilient infrastructure. The integration of recycled content into high performance construction materials will become a key differentiator for developers seeking access to green bonds and sustainable financing. Standardization of recycled fiber specifications and the development of performance based building codes are expected to reduce adoption barriers.

Advancements in polymer chemistry and composite engineering may further expand application scope into seismic resistant structures and high load bearing industrial facilities. Digital twins and predictive maintenance models will increasingly quantify the long term benefits of fiber reinforced concrete, reinforcing the value proposition of PCR based additives. As circular economy frameworks mature, partnerships between waste management firms and construction material producers will become more integrated and data driven.

The Reinforced Concrete Additives Using PCR Fibers market represents a convergence of environmental stewardship and structural innovation. By transforming plastic waste into performance enhancing reinforcement solutions, the industry is redefining material efficiency within modern construction. Continued investment in recycling infrastructure, quality assurance, and research collaboration will be essential to unlocking its full potential.
